We are Go North West!
We are proud to employ over 1000 local people and operate a fleet of over 300 buses delivering the Bee Network in Greater Manchester.
We’re part of the Go-Ahead Group, a leading, multinational public transport operator connecting communities through bus and rail services.
Since our formation as recently as 2019, our business has tripled in size, and we are still growing.
While we’re proud of our progress to date, we’re keen to develop even further.
We place great importance on a collaborative style, both with our colleagues and stakeholders including Transport for Greater Manchester and across the wider family of Go-Ahead Group companies.
We care about our people – we’re recognised as an Investor in People and we’re members of the Greater Manchester Good Employment charter.
Our newly created role of Recruitment Administrator will be integral to our positive, “people first” agenda.
You will support the whole business team at Go North West by assisting with the onboarding and recruitment of new colleagues, aiding general people function duties, undertaking general administrative tasks, and so on.
You’ll be a key part of the team helping to deliver our sector-leading ELITE Training Academy.
This is a 12-month fixed term contract, working full time on site at our Bolton bus depot.
JOB DESCRIPTION
- Maintaining employee records in line with GDPR guidelines.
This includes HR files and databases, recruitment and induction records, employee absence records, performance reviews, and grievance and disciplinary records etc.
- Assist with the full recruitment process from creating job descriptions and role profiles, to reviewing CVs, organising interview dates, conducting assessment days, and responding to all recruitment queries.
- Onboard all new starters to various databases in an accurate manner and ensuring personal details uploaded to payroll and the benefit scheme.
- Oversight of our offsite weekly driver recruitment/assessment days ensuring a consistently high candidate experience.
- Preparation of materials for weekly new starter inductions.
- Liaising with apprenticeship providers about onboarding of new starters into apprenticeship schemes, including secure sharing and processing of any relevant personal information.
- Maintenance of key recruitment channels, e. g., Indeed, company website, ELITE website, etc., including tracking applications, and uploading/editing/ending job adverts.
- Scheduling invites to interviews for candidates and hiring managers for all vacancies.
- Liaise with external partners and stakeholders (e. g., Job Centre Plus) about all recruitment initiatives such as participation in SWAP events.
- Participate in Recruitment Roadshow events as and when required.
- Management of the full employee life cycle ensuring right to work & licence checks, probation reviews, new starter / leaver forms processed accurately and within tight deadlines.
- Preparing offer letters of employment and welcome packs for new starter induction days.
- Facilitate strong working relationships with employee groups and trade unions.
- Proactively supporting, encouraging, and demonstrating The Go-Ahead Way, our visions and values to ensure that they become embedded in the culture across the business.
- Support and lead when required with ad-hoc projects, working with key business stakeholders and senior management.
- Other duties commensurate with the role and your capability as may be deemed appropriate by the Head of People and HR Manager.
